Subject: Memtrace cut-over complete

Team,

Cut-over to Memtrace v2 for GPU memory profiling finished last night. Old v1 agents are disabled; any tickets referencing v1 dashboards should be closed as resolved-by-migration. Sampling overhead is now under 2% and allocation traces include kernel names. Known gap: profiles older than 30 days were not migrated. Point customers at the v2 docs for setup questions. For reference when troubleshooting, the agent now runs with the following configuration.

settings of bagaf-bawip:
[aldax]
port = 5000
region = south-4
host = aldax.brasklabs.corp
team = brivan
timeout_ms = 2000
retries = 2

## Tuning

LiftSim dispatches cars using a weighted-cost heuristic. Defaults ship tuned for the Harwick Tower benchmark: 24 floors, 6 cars, morning-peak traffic. Do not change constants mid-release; regenerate the baseline report first, since the regression suite pins expected wait-time percentiles to these values. Lobby bias dominates during up-peak; raise it only if P95 lobby wait exceeds 45s in the soak run. All constants live in dispatch/tuning.go and are read once at startup. Current values are as follows.

constants for yagaf-taweg:
WEIGHTS = {
    "belael": 881,
    "pelael": 167,
    "ulaix": 116,
}

Welcome aboard! If you're cycling or driving in to the Pellam Works site, here's the deal: the bike cage sits behind Building D, and the parking gates are off Ternbrook Lane. Both use the same keypad system, so you only need one code until your badge is activated (usually day three). Don't share it outside the team, and don't prop the cage door. The current code is below.

badge for baweg-tajeg: bdg-DXW-3

Hey on-call — the credentials for the Shardline migration worker expired overnight, so the user-profile store resharding job on cluster Pebble-3 is stalled at about 60%. Nothing's corrupted; writes are still landing on the old shards. Just restart the worker once auth is sorted and it'll resume from the checkpoint. Ping Dorit if the checkpoint looks stale. A fresh credential has already been issued for the worker, so paste it into the runner config as shown below.

API key for yagag-fawif: zpat4_Gful